BTW for any Dennis Quaid fans, if you missed it when it aired I highly recommend this show, also available on Amazon Prime:

Vegas

https://www.imdb.com/title/tt2262383/

The show is set in early 1960s Las Vegas. Quaid plays a Walt Longmire-type character who is the reluctant sheriff of Clark County (where Las Vegas is located). His main foil is played by Michael (The Shield) Chiklis...

The screen chemistry between these two consummate professionals is outstanding; the wrting and direction is excellent and there's a very strong supporting cast.

It ran on CBS 2012-2013 for just one season but there are 21 episodes. (The story arc is such that it works as a one season show; it could easily have run for multiple seasons, but it doesn't end with an audience cheating major cliff hanger. This is frequently a problem with even really good shows that get cancelled after just one year.)

The show got a lot of critical praise and decent ratings, (The same network that ran Two Broke Girls for five seasons cancels a quality show like this after one...go figure...) and if it had been on any other network besides CBS, it would almost certainly have been renewed.

It had better ratings then either Bones or Castle (at the time the two highest-rated hour long dramas on FOX and ABC respectively) and almost certainly would have been renewed on any network other than CBS. CBS at the time was awash in high-rated hour long dramas (The NCIS franchise, Elementary, Hawaii 5-0, Person Of Interest, Criminal Minds, etc...)

Plus the show was reportedly expensive to produce (I imagine Quaid and Chiklis didn't come cheap.)
